Four Orthopedic Surgeons Join Winthrop-University Hospital in New York

Four orthopedic surgeons recently joined Winthrop-University Hospital in Mineola, N.Y., according to a hospital news release.

The orthopedic surgeons include sports medicine physician Bradley Wasserman, MD, foot and ankle physician Bryan Ding, MD, pediatric orthopedic surgeon Meredith Lazar-Antman, MD, and orthopedic trauma specialist Jason Gould, MD.

Dr. Wasserman is a member of American Academy of Orthopaedic surgeons and completed his sports medicine fellowship at the University of Pittsburgh Medical Center. Dr. Ding completed his fellowship in foot and ankle surgery at Baylor University Medical Center in Dallas and is fluent in Mandarin Chinese and Spanish.

Dr. Lazar-Antman completed her fellowship in pediatric orthopedic surgery at Johns Hopkins University in Baltimore and has been published in peer-reviewed journals. Dr. Gould completed his residency at Mount Sinai Medical Center in New York City and finished his fellowship in orthopedic trauma at Orlando Regional Medical Center.
